Ukrainian sources of entrepreneurship theory

Kudlasevych, O. M. (2014). Ukrainian sources of entrepreneurship theory. NAS of Ukraine, SO "Institute for Economics and Forecasting of the NAS of Ukraine". Kyiv [in Ukrainian].

ISBN 978-966-02-7368-9

The monograph is devoted to the historical and theoretical study of the genesis of entrepreneurship in the scientific works of Ukrainian economists of the second half of the 19th and early 20th centuries. The author considers the essence and organizational forms of entrepreneurial activity, the role of the entrepreneur as a decisive subject of the economic system, and the influence of the state on the development of entrepreneurship as described by Ukrainian scientists of the post-reform period. Summarized the contribution of representatives of Ukrainian economic thought of the second half of the 19th and early 20th centuries in the creation of the conceptual foundations of the theory of entrepreneurship.

The book is addressed to scientists, civil servants, teachers, graduate students and students of economic specialties of higher educational institutions, and all those interested in the economic history and history of economic thought of Ukraine.
